Game terrain
In the gaming world, there must be a variety of game elements integrated. They are diverse and have little effect. Generally, game elements can be divided into two types: Frequently used and not commonly used. Common elements are important elements in the game. You generally need to use scripts to implemen
Myth One: The more the CPU core the more powerful
For many small white, their image of the CPU is the core of the truth, the four cores than the dual-core strong, eight core than the four-core, it is so simple. This has also become a lot of profiteers fooled small white users of the method, specific use of the N core processor you understand. But what we're going to say this time is that the really powerful Intel multi-core processor is not as good as playing games.
In fact, mo
End of Game interface:In the previous tutorials, the interface of the creation of the required knowledge point basic we have talked about, here is the user data cache, it is also first to see the source/** * Power by HTML5 Chinese web (html5china.com) * AUTHOR:JACKYWHJ*/varGameover =cc. Layer.extend ({init:function () { varBRet =false; if( This. _super ()) { varSP =cc. Sprite.cr
Day no response. 360 Game browser, let this day be gone forever.
The fourth major function: multiple protection system to protect security
Safe traffic Lights "fully automatic block Trojan virus site to ensure that the account security." Built-in network silver Security module, the game recharge do not worry.
The five function: Game space Daquan Select Qi
Th
Generation Game server2003 2000 years later, the online game has been divorced from the original text mud, into the full graphical era. The first to withstand the fact is a lot of small files, users on the offline, frequent read write user data, resulting in more and more heavy load. As online numbers increase and game data increases, servers become overwhelmed.
window search is used, an optimized alpha-Beta Search)
Ui:
Cocos2d-x 3.2Draw a chessboard, chess piece, start interface, background, and so on.
(4) AI
Given the rules of playing chess, it is much easier to do AI. Aside from the question, currently, the AI of Go is mostly dual-random-Monte Carlo algorithms. If you are interested, you can study them.
1. Route generation:
It is easier to generate a method, because in most cases, each step requires the opponent's anger, while in a few cases, it ca
I,
Libgdx is a cross-platform 2D/3D Game Development Framework written in Java/C ++. Ibgdx is compatible with most microcomputer platforms (Standard javase implementation, running on Mac, Linux, windows, and other systems, and recently added HTML5 support) and Android platforms (android1.5 and above, android2.1 and above can be used up to full power ). Libgdx comes with an image decoder in native mode. Th
world that displays in a screen window, and then moves through the view in the window to represent the changes in the location of the game world.We can display a huge bitmap image in the virtual game world to represent the current level of the game, and then copy (bit transfer) the part of the virtual world to the screen. Just the simplest form of scrolling. Ano
As Wu haipin's core game algorithm Round 9, I 'd like to refer to Lee Kai-fu's article titled The Power of algorithms. In this article, Kaifu elaborated in detail the reason for the gap between him and the algorithm. It is worth mentioning that I was thinking about Kai-fu Lee because of the upcoming Othello. Because Kai-fu Lee once worked as an Othello AI during his doctoral studies, and used it to challeng
. In the end, they decided to limit the amount of things that would affect the overall experience of the game, and many good ideas were not able to join in. 2. "Warcraft 3" engine and map tool issuesThe use of "Warcraft 3" engine also brought some specific restrictions, which in many full version of the game is not encountered, because there is no matching system, many novice will often encounter skilled pl
Alice
Hint
None
// Thinking questions, simple game, and direct insertion of the problematic question...// AC code [recursive writing ]:
#include"algorithm"#include"iostream"#include"cstring"#include"cstdlib"#include"cstdio"#include"string"#include"vector"#include"queue"#include"cmath"#include"map"using namespace std;typedef long long LL ;#define memset(x,y) memset(x,y,sizeof(x))#define memcpy(x,y) memcpy(x,y,sizeof(x))#define FK(x) cout
// AC code [
Pair Programming (Golden Point game), Pair Programming Golden Point game
My role is the driver.
I. pairing partners
Navigator: Zhao Jun
For the job address, see my blog.
Ii. Code address
Https://coding.net/u/k2048/p/huangjindian/git/blob/master/main.c
Iii. Summary
1. Personal Summary
In this assignment, I acted as the driver and Zhao Jun acted as the pilot. I was responsible for Algorithm Implement
process this behavior sequence. As I said in the introduction, the main cycle of a game is the heartbeat of every game. In this article, I will not explain in detail any of the above actions, but will only detail the main loop of the game. So I simplified these actions to two functions:
Update_game (); // update the game
1180 Stone GameTime limit:1.0 SecondMemory limit:64 MBThe Nikifors play a funny game. There is a heap ofNStones in front of them. Both nikifors in turns take some stones from the heap. One may take any number of stones with the only condition that this number is a nonnegative integer power of 2 (e.g. 1, 2, 4, 8 etc.). Nikifor who takes, the last stone wins. You is to write a program, that determines winner
1180 Stone GameTime limit:1.0 SecondMemory limit:64 MBThe Nikifors play a funny game. There is a heap ofNStones in front of them. Both nikifors in turns take some stones from the heap. One may take any number of stones with the only condition that this number is a nonnegative integer power of 2 (e.g. 1, 2, 4, 8 etc.). Nikifor who takes, the last stone wins. You is to write a program, that determines winner
First, as a single big hands screen of mobile devices, lightweight stylish and impeccable. Busy running 5 hours off half of the power, playing a large game in the middle right side of the fever is obvious, change the task after the fall also cold fast.Second, most users reflect that the right side slightly more than the left hot spots, especially when playing the game
scared, ignore it first. What does the Renderer do? Why is it necessary? We will explain these important issues.
When constructing a game engine, the first thing you usually want to do is to build a Renderer. Because if you can't see anything-how do you know that your program code is working? More than 50% of the CPU processing time is spent on the Renderer, which is usually the most demanding part for game
points:Http://download.csdn.net/source/892378If you want to learn by yourself, we strongly recommend the online learning method. Most of the problems you encounter and the information you are looking for can be found online.4. Learn from the Planning predecessors. They will share some experiences (forums, blogs, etc.) online and learn more.You can also make friends with them and learn modestly.5. Learn from games, play games you don't like, learn from middle school, and learn from successful ga
-game, we examine some special cases. If the game starts with only a pile of coins, player I wins by taking all the coins away. There are now 2 heaps of coins, and the number of coins is N1 and N2, respectively. A player's victory does not depend on the exact values of N1 and N2, but on their equality. Set N1! = N2: the number of coins that the gamer I took from the heap is equal to that of the two heap coi
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.